coremium

American  
[kaw-ree-mee-uhm, koh-, kuh-] / kɔˈri mi əm, koʊ-, kə- /

noun

Mycology.

plural

coremia
  1. the fruiting bodies of certain fungi, consisting of a loosely bound bundle of conidiophores.


Etymology

Origin of coremium

1925–30; < New Latin < Greek kórēm ( a ) besom, broom + -ium -ium
